• 締切済み

C#で、文字列の内容の計算をさせる方法

お世話になります。 C#で、文字列の中に書かれている式を計算して値を出してくれる 関数、もしくは、それに近い方法を探しています。 たとえば、 string st = "3+2*5-6"; という文字列を渡すと、『7』を返してくれるような関数です。 あるのであればその関数を、ないのであれば、似たようなことが できる方法を教えてください。 宜しくお願いします。

みんなの回答

  • SaKaKashi
  • ベストアンサー率24% (755/3136)
回答No.1

このあたりを参考に

参考URL:
http://dobon.net/vb/dotnet/programing/eval.html
tatapata
質問者

お礼

ありがとうございます。 載っている方法を試してみましたが、 方法としては間違っていないのですが、 簡単に持っていけるといった方法ではないようでした。 今後もいろいろと調べてみます。 ありがとうございました。

関連するQ&A